Forecast Discussion:

A quasi-stationary front is draped across Vermont at this hour and will act as rails for some light rain showers, mostly over southwestern to northeastern sections this morning. Precipitation should wind down by midday with dry conditions expected for most of Vermont tonight into Tuesday morning. Low pressure tracking out of the Great Lakes will bring renewed chances for showers later in the day on Tuesday with widespread rain expected for much of Wednesday. High pressure will begin to push into the region by Thursday bringing dry conditions into the upcoming weekend. Forecasters continue to monitor the track of Hurricane Lee as it makes its way northward along The Atlantic seaboard. At this point, it’s looking like the storm will be making a glancing blow at eastern New England along Down East Maine. It’s still too early to be sure—we may see just some extra high elevation winds from the storm, or we may get some rain as well. Stay tuned…

About Today’s Photo:

The neutral grey palette of the shale beach pebble offers a lovely background for a variety of nuts and seeds scattered on the shore with a smattering of lake grasses included.

Sony A7II, Sony 24-240mm lens @ 240mm, ISO 1250, f/8, 1/60″ exposure.
